HITL (Human-in-the-Loop) Enforcement¶
Critical changes require a cryptographically signed approval from a human operator.
1. When HITL Is Required¶
| Category | Operation | HITL Required |
|---|---|---|
| Core Invariants | Changes to MEISSNER circuit breaker | ✅ Yes |
| Core Invariants | Changes to ABLATION redaction logic | ✅ Yes |
| Core Invariants | Changes to TOKAMAK sandbox | ✅ Yes |
| Governance | Changes to CODE_OF_CONDUCT.md | ✅ Yes |
| Governance | Changes to AGENTS.md / CLAUDE.md | ✅ Yes |
| Security | Merging scanner with CRITICAL severity | ✅ Yes |
| Deployment | Modifying deploy/docker-compose.yml |
✅ Yes |
| Deployment | Changes to production secrets/env vars | ✅ Yes |
| All else | Bug fixes, new scanners, doc updates | ❌ No |
2. HITL Workflow¶
sequenceDiagram
participant Agent
participant Gate as Validation Gate
participant Human as Human Operator
participant HSM as HSM/Signer
Agent->>Gate: Submit change requiring HITL
Gate->>Gate: Run pre-commit checks
Gate->>Human: Notify: "Approval required - [change summary]"
Human->>Human: Review change
alt Approved
Human->>HSM: Sign with cryptographic key
HSM-->>Gate: Signed approval token
Gate->>Gate: Record CherenkovTrace
Gate-->>Agent: Proceed
else Rejected
Human-->>Agent: Reject with reason
Agent->>Agent: Halt and rollback
end
3. Cryptographic Approval Token¶
{
"version": 1,
"change_id": "sha256:abc123...",
"approved_by": "moaid.eth",
"signature": "0x...",
"timestamp": "2026-05-25T12:00:00Z",
"reason": "Approved after security review - [link]"
}
4. Escalation Path¶
If a human operator does not respond within:
- 1 hour: Pager duty escalation (email + SMS)
- 4 hours: Secondary maintainer notified
- 24 hours: Change is rejected by default (fail-closed). Agent must halt.
